Hanoi (VNA) – Politburo member, President Vo Van Thuong on December 29 attended anddelivered a speech at the national military-political conference in 2023, duringwhich he requested the entire army to coordinate with other forces to maintain security andorder throughout the country, and proactively, effectively respond to non-traditionalsecurity challenges.

President Thuong lauded the CentralMilitary Commission, the Ministry of National Defence as well as officers and soldiers of thewhole army for achievements they have made in 2023, thus contributing to concretisingthe Party's policies and guidelines into the State's policies and laws onmilitary and national defence, and meeting the requirements and tasks ofprotecting the Fatherland in the new period.

He asked the Central Military Commissionand the Ministry of National Defence to continue well performing the functionof advising the Party and State on military and defence affairs, improvingresearch and forecasting capacity, and having flexible and effective solutionsto handle problems and avoid being passive or surprised.

It is necessary to continue to deeply graspthe policy of all-people defence, people's war, and national protection in thenew situation, with the viewpoint of relying on the people, and the peoplebeing the root, the centre, and the subject, President Thuong stressed.

The entire army must focus on improving the overallquality and combat strength, strictly maintain combat readiness, monitor andfirmly protect the airspace, sea, border, inland, cyberspace and key areas, and firmly safeguard the country's sovereignty and territory.

The State leader underlined the need for the army to proposemechanisms, policies, and solutions to attract and train talents, and improvethe quality of human resources to meet the requirements of buildingthe army in the new situation.

Special attention must be paid to building atruly clean and strong Party Organisation of the Vietnam People’s Army in terms of politics,ideology, ethics, organisation and personnel, President Thuong said, stressing the needto ensure the Party's absolute and direct leadership in all aspects of the army.

The leader also required the CentralMilitary Commission and the Ministry of National Defence to exert greater efforts toimprove the material and spiritual lives of officers and soldiers, especiallyin remote, border and island areas; and implement international integration anddefence diplomacy concertedly, comprehensively, and effectively to ensure nationalinterests at the highest./.
